The problem for me with the original volkslogger DOS software, is that
it will not work on my PC (Windows XP): I can't establish contact
between the logger and the software, the DOS emulator can't find the
serial port. However, Garrecht also provided a limited version of
StrePla, and this works fine. No integrity problems. I can also
download the file on my iPaq via WinPilot (series 5 - my earlier series
3 version had integrity problems).

The most common reason for "Failure to open COM port" is that Active
Sync already has control of the COM port.

I have found that a Self Booting DOS Floppy or CD with the
Download/Verify program(s) is a useful tool.

Incidentally, the Cambridge Utility Program for Cambridge models
10/20/25 has a flaw in the creation of .IGC files which creates an IGC
file with the Geodetic Datum incorrectly stated.

The .CAI file is OK so this can be resolved by running CONV-CAM.EXE to
re-create the IGC file from the .CAI file. The file now created will
have the correct Geodetic Datum.
